    /**
     * Encodes a header as per RFC2047
     *
     * @param  string  $input The header data to encode
     * @return string  Encoded data
     * @param  array $input The header data to encode
     * @return array Encoded data
     * @access private
     */
    function _encodeHeaders($input)
    {
        foreach ($input as $hdr_name => $hdr_value) {
            preg_match_all('/(\w*[\x80-\xFF]+\w*)/', $hdr_value, $matches);
            foreach ($matches[1] as $value) {
                $replacement = preg_replace('/([\x80-\xFF])/e',
                                            '"=" .
                                            strtoupper(dechex(ord("\1")))',
                                            $value);
                $hdr_value = str_replace($value, '=?' .
                                         $this->_build_params['head_charset'] .
                                         '?Q?' . $replacement . '?=',
                                         $hdr_value);
            if (function_exists('iconv_mime_encode') && preg_match('#[\x80-\xFF]{1}#', $hdr_value)){
                $imePref = array();
                if ($this->_build_params['head_encoding'] == 'base64'){
                    $imePrefs['scheme'] = 'B';
                }else{
                    $imePrefs['scheme'] = 'Q';
                }
                $imePrefs['input-charset']  = $this->_build_params['head_charset'];
                $imePrefs['output-charset'] = $this->_build_params['head_charset'];
                $hdr_value = iconv_mime_encode($hdr_name, $hdr_value, $imePrefs);
                $hdr_value = preg_replace("#^{$hdr_name}\:\ #", "", $hdr_value);
            }elseif (preg_match('#[\x80-\xFF]{1}#', $hdr_value)){
                //This header contains non ASCII chars and should be encoded.
                switch ($this->_build_params['head_encoding']) {
                case 'base64':
                    //Base64 encoding has been selected.
                    //Generate the header using the specified params and dynamicly
                    //determine the maximum length of such strings.
                    //75 is the value specified in the RFC. The -2 is there so
                    //the later regexp doesn't break any of the translated chars.
                    $prefix = '=?' . $this->_build_params['head_charset'] . '?B?';
                    $suffix = '?=';
                    $maxLength = 75 - strlen($prefix . $suffix) - 2;
                    $maxLength1stLine = $maxLength - strlen($hdr_name);
                    //Base64 encode the entire string
                    $hdr_value = base64_encode($hdr_value);
                    //This regexp will break base64-encoded text at every
                    //$maxLength but will not break any encoded letters.
                    $reg1st = "|.{0,$maxLength1stLine}[^\=][^\=]|";
                    $reg2nd = "|.{0,$maxLength}[^\=][^\=]|";
                    break;
                case 'quoted-printable':
                default:
                    //quoted-printable encoding has been selected
                    //Generate the header using the specified params and dynamicly
                    //determine the maximum length of such strings.
                    //75 is the value specified in the RFC. The -2 is there so
                    //the later regexp doesn't break any of the translated chars.
                    $prefix = '=?' . $this->_build_params['head_charset'] . '?Q?';
                    $suffix = '?=';
                    $maxLength = 75 - strlen($prefix . $suffix) - 2;
                    $maxLength1stLine = $maxLength - strlen($hdr_name);
                    //Replace all special characters used by the encoder.
                    $search  = array("=",   "_",   "?",   " ");
                    $replace = array("=3D", "=5F", "=3F", "_");
                    $hdr_value = str_replace($search, $replace, $hdr_value);
                    //Replace all extended characters (\x80-xFF) with their
                    //ASCII values.
                    $hdr_value = preg_replace(
                        '#([\x80-\xFF])#e',
                        '"=" . strtoupper(dechex(ord("\1")))',
                        $hdr_value
                    );
                    //This regexp will break QP-encoded text at every $maxLength
                    //but will not break any encoded letters.
                    $reg1st = "|(.{0,$maxLength})[^\=]|";
                    $reg2nd = "|(.{0,$maxLength})[^\=]|";
                    break;
                }
                //Begin with the regexp for the first line.
                $reg = $reg1st;
                $output = "";
                while ($hdr_value) {
                    //Split translated string at every $maxLength
                    //But make sure not to break any translated chars.
                    $found = preg_match($reg, $hdr_value, $matches);
                    //After this first line, we need to use a different
                    //regexp for the first line.
                    $reg = $reg2nd;
                    //Save the found part and encapsulate it in the
                    //prefix & suffix. Then remove the part from the
                    //$hdr_value variable.
                    if ($found){
                        $part = $matches[0];
                        $hdr_value = substr($hdr_value, strlen($matches[0]));
                    }else{
                        $part = $hdr_value;
                        $hdr_value = "";
                    }
                    //RFC 2047 specifies that any split header should be seperated
                    //by a CRLF SPACE.
                    if ($output){
                        $output .=  "\r\n ";
                    }
                    $output .= $prefix . $part . $suffix;
                }
                $hdr_value = $output;
            }
            $input[$hdr_name] = $hdr_value;
        }
